Another Big Cat enters the White Horse Stable

Press Releasein Industry News
Bigcat dozer Leading sportsturf specialist, White Horse Contractors, has purchased its sixth bulldozer, a Caterpillar D5N LGP, to meet increased demand for its specialist services. The D5 was put to work immediately on the construction of a full size 3G Artificial Turf Pitch in Northampton. Fitted with the latest AccuGrade Laser technology, the D5 makes light work of the earthworks and trimming operations and with LGP tracks treads lightly across prepared ground.
White Horse Contractor's principle activity is the construction of natural and artificial sportsturf facilities, with clients including Ascot Racecourse, Chelsea Football Club, The Football Association, The Royal Parks and the England Cricket Board to name but a few.

The new D5 further strengthens the company's fleet, reinforcing their position with largest owned inventory of specialist sportsturf construction plant in the industry. It is the company's continued commitment to invest in the latest technology that has significantly contributed to the successful completion of many diverse and challenging sportsturf construction contracts.

White Horse Contractor's MD, Robert Donald says: "The requirement for this latest addition to the company's fleet was identified through the increasing demand for millimetre tolerance earthworks and constructions. When specifying our latest CAT dozer, we chose the D5N LGP for its build quality, its performance record and the AccuGrade automated machine control system. The construction of Artificial Turf Pitches and high profile natural turf facilities, such as those currently under construction for the Welsh FA training facility, Glamorgan, will all benefit from the capabilities of this machine."

White Horse Contractors is one of the UK's premiere sportsturf and water engineering specialist contracting companies. Offering a complete design and build package, it operates a comprehensive fleet of plant and equipment which is also available for hire.
